Hermes Le Mors A La Conetable Silk Scarf - This is a Hermes silk twill scarf featuring the Le Mors A La Conetable pattern, originally designed by artist Henri d'Origny. The intricate equestrian-themed design centers on a complex horse bit motif intertwined with flowing golden yellow ribbons and tassels, framed by elaborate baroque-style acanthus leaf scrollwork. The colorway includes a vibrant red field with a deep navy blue border, while the decorative elements are rendered in shades of cornflower blue, white, and gold. The scarf features signature hand-rolled and hand-stitched edges. Identification marks include a gold cartouche at the bottom center inscribed LE MORS A LA CONETABLE, a gold cartouche at the top center marked HERMES-PARIS, and a printed copyright mark (c) HERMES within the design scrolls. A white fabric care tag is attached to one corner, printed with FABRIQUE EN FRANCE 100% SOIE and various laundry symbols on one side, and MADE IN FRANCE 100% SILK DRY CLEAN ONLY on the reverse. The item is accompanied by its original Hermes orange presentation box with a dark brown bolster edge and a square care instruction card. Approximately 35 inches x 35 inches.
